Five indicted members of the West Texas Polygamist sect have turned themselves into authorities.
The five men were indicted last week with Warren Jeffs, the already jailed leader of the Fundamentalist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ints.
Jeffs and four of the men are charged with felony sexual assault of a child. The fifth was charged with failing to report child abuse. One of the five is also charged with bigamy.
State authorities say the men turned themselves into Schleicher County officials in Eldorado Monday afternoon.
